Maximilian 'Max' T. Epper, also known as Merlin or Wizard, is an expert in electromagnetics, ancient history and archaeology. He is also a founding member of the Coalition of Minnows team.

History[]

Early History[]

Max Epper was born around 1940, and as he grew up, he studied at a seminary school alongside Francisco del Piero, becoming friends with each other, however the differences in their beliefs eventually led them to become estranged. During his later studies, Epper studied electro-magnetics, ancient history and archaeology.

Having apparently met the love of his life, Doris, at some point during his school years, Epper and Doris would marry in 1958 when they were roughly 18.

During his adult life, Epper began researching the ancient Machine linked to the Dark Star, which would become the main focus of his research for many years to come. In this endeavor, he began working alongside the Japanese anthropologist Yobu "Tank" Tanaka, and the two became friends. Between their research on the Machine, Epper also looked into the Golden Capstone of the Great Pyramid of Giza. In this line of research, Epper discovered instances of global flooding caused by the Tartarus sunspot on several occasions in the past during its alignment with Earth, but also found that flooding hadn't occurred a short time after the Great Pyramid was completed. Theorising that the Capstone, which had since been disassembled and hidden, had somehow absorbed the intense heat of the sunspot during its previous rotation, Epper began considering the implications of the sunspot causing another flooding in its next rotation.

Epper later began teaching archaeology and ancient history at the Trinity College in Dublin, and during this period he made many friends in the Canadian government and other foreign governments such as Australia. It was apparently around this time that Epper was given the nickname Merlin because of his long, white beard.

During Epper's class of 1989, he first met the young Australian soldier Jack West Jr. Jack's superiors in the Australian Army were concerned because he was unsatisfied by simply being a soldier and wished to learn, and had asked Epper to take him on as a favour. Jack quickly became one of Epper's best students, as well as his protégé, and at the same time Epper began teaching Zoe Kissane. He would also later take on the twins Julius and Lachlan Adamson as students.

At some point, Epper took a job with Sandia Research Laboratories, and during this time he built several devices based on his expertise in electro-magnetics. One such invention was his anti-gunfire Warblers, however when his investors screwed him over when they sold it, Epper was furious and decided to avoid working with capitalists again.

Epper was still looking into the Capstone in the early 90's when he learned that both the Catholic Church and the Americans were preparing their own expeditions to obtain the Capstone and take the supposed power of 1,000 years of unrivaled rule for themselves. Though wary to believe in the notion of the reward, Epper reached out to his contacts in foreign governments to request their presence at a later meeting of nations to discuss his findings and prepare a multi-national rival mission. Following Jack's time serving during Desert Storm and his decision to quit the Army, Lieutenant General Peter Cosgrove decided to assign him to Epper's Capstone quest as a way of keeping him in the fold for a while longer.

Personality[]

.

Skills[]

  • Genius-Level Intellect: Epper's genius extends to his mechanical engineering, knowledge of electromagnetics, computer, historical studies, archaeology, and linguistic skills. Epper is very detailed oriented; he is able to able to perceive both the situation quickly at first glance .
    • Master Archaeologist / Historian: Epper is a highly accomplished and resourceful historian, being one of the world's leading experts on archaeology and ancient history. He has been able to objectively look at the theories and conclusions of others and determine whether or not they were correct, and has been able to deduce his own theories about the true history behind them by looking at the evidence. Epper was one of the few people outside the Four Kingdoms' circles that was able to discover the truth behind the Tartarus sunspot event and the relationship between the Dark Star and the Machine on his own, as well as theorise correctly that a race of super-ancient beings had built the means to prevent the respective disasters.
    • Expert Engineer: Epper is an extremely talented engineer and technician, having been able to make many complicated inventions the likes of which are beyond what had been achieved by others at those times or even since. He was able to construct a high-tech and fully functional prosthetic arm for Jack during the late 1990s, developed a device that uses magnetic fields to deflect gunfire, and built means of travelling through the air almost undetected with small aircraft or gliding apparatuses.
    • Expert Scientist: .
    • Photographic Memory: Epper is fortunate enough to possess a photographic memory, being able to remember events and information with extraordinary detail. He was able to use this memories the Thoth symbols on the St Peter's Capstone piece with the confidence of being able to write them down later for Lily to translate.
  • Multilingualism: As a necessity for his research into ancient history, Epper is able to read and translate several ancient languages, such as Cuneiform, Latin and ancient Greek. Lily later began showing Epper the translations of some Thoth symbols so that he could do so with minimal assistance.

Equipment[]

Vehicles[]

  • Halicarnassus: A specially modified Boeing 747 plane which Jack stole from Saddam Huissein and which the Coalition of Minnows team used to travel around the world. During the team's attempt to escape the Egyptian Army, Sky Monster briefly left Epper to steer the plane while he went to prevent the Egyptians from breaching the Hali, despite Epper's protest and lack of training.
  • Black Bee: A tiny Light Attack Glider invented by Epper for the team's use.

Other Equipment[]

  • Warblers: An anti-gunfire device Epper invented and sold the designs for to the U.S. military, but the Americans attempted to rework the Warblers, prolonging their development and delaying their use in active duty. Because his investors did not give him much in return when they sold it, the furious Epper kept several of his working prototypes for himself. As the Coaliton team began undertaking its mission, Epper helped Jack employ some Warblers during their confrontations with their enemies. After Epper's death, only one remained, though it proved helpful to both Lily and Jack during their mission in the Supreme Labyrinth.
  • Jack's Prosthetic Arm: A mechanical prosthesis made by Epper to replace Jack's severed arm after he sacrificed it to help them escape the Ugandan volcano. Epper constructed the prosthetic largely out of a metal alloy, making it extremely strong and sturdy, and developed a central processing unit that allowed Jack to control the arm's mechanisms (such as rotating the hand and flexing the fingers) with his thoughts. Epper also built spare units and taught Jack how to do maintenance on them.
  • Gull Wings: A carbon-fibre wingsuit that Epper invented, which are used by the team to perform reconnaissance, stealth infiltration and rescue operations.
  • Pillars: The bizarre uncut diamonds the size of a brick that were created by a race of super-ancient people for use in the Machine's restoration. Before the mission to rebuild the Machine, Epper worked on locating them so that they could be placed into their corresponding Vertex, and briefly handled a couple of them himself; Epper helped cleanse the First and Fourth Pillars with the Philosopher's Stone, and then accompanied Jack into the First Vertex at Abu Simbel to lay it. Despite being betrayed by Iolanthe, Epper managed to regain the First Pillar and escape with it on the Halicarnassus when the team were pursued by the Egyptian Army, only to later have it taken away by the Neetha tribe.
  • Six Sacred Stones: The ancient artefacts mysteriously connected to the Machine's restoration, all of which Epper identified correctly, and some of which he helped to obtain and use during the mission.
    • Philosopher's Stone: The Stone used to cleanse the Pillars before their placement in the Machine, which Epper and Tank prepared to retrieve from Laozi's trap system beneath Witch Mountain before being captured by Mao. After Jack retrieved it, Epper was among those who used the Philosopher's Stone to cleanse the First and Fourth Pillars. However, after being captured by the Neetha, Epper's team lost the cleansing stone to the cannibalistic tribe.
    • Seeing Stone of Delphi: The Stone used to view the Dark Sun at the Neetha village, which Epper and his team acquired during the escape from the Neetha and the CIEF.
